Cassandra Chase Becomes First Black Woman Elected Mayor of Lakewood, California - Because of Them We Can

Summary by BOTWC
In Lakewood, California, Cassandra Chase was officially named mayor during the city council’s annual reorganization meeting. With this appointment, she makes history as the first Black woman ever elected to serve as mayor of the city. The announcement took place at the city’s annual Lakewood Celebrates gathering, where nearly 200 community members packed the council chambers and nearby overflow rooms to honor the outgoing mayor and welcome Chase…
